Harborview, Jacksonville, FL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Harborview?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Harborview 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,035 | $820 | $1,120 |
Harborview 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,086 | $885 | $1,210 |
| Harborview 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,319 | $1,005 | $1,695 |
| Harborview 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,815 | $1,638 | $1,875 |
